The Kooks
She Moves In Her Own Way

Virgin

WE SAY

Brighton's The Kooks are in such a great position right now - their album is a fixture in the top ten, ten weeks after release it's still there, and only now are they coming with the huge crossover hit! She Moves In Her Own Way has a great hook, and is very radio friendly. Huge credit to Virgin for the job done and to The Kooks for tracks like this. JT Tipped by: Charlotte Saxe, SSB
